Output eacd2f83ab3da578ee23bc55e665c4042cf0a41c40b629e4c1dafcfac1fec2ed:3

value
16500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f5caaed540f9e16a96bcc0eaf90618bd86db8c1 OP_EQUAL
address
3LbSov6MZNFC5uMcKW9oypyiw7qMVdFK73
transaction
eacd2f83ab3da578ee23bc55e665c4042cf0a41c40b629e4c1dafcfac1fec2ed
spent
true